2. Demystifying Level 2 Diploma in Care:
- Gain a comprehensive understanding of the Level 2 Diploma in Care curriculum, covering essential topics like health and safety, communication skills, and person-centered approaches.
- Learn how to effectively manage your time, balance coursework and assignments, and stay motivated throughout your studies.

3. Navigating Level 3 Diploma in Health and Social Care:
- Dive deeper into the Level 3 Diploma in Health and Social Care, exploring key subjects such as mental health, equality and diversity, and safeguarding.
- Discover effective study techniques to grasp complex concepts, engage with the material, and apply theoretical knowledge to real-life scenarios.
